The heraldry of Saint Pope Paul VI (born Giovanni Battista Montini) is mounted south of the main entrance on the east side of the Diocese of Providence Chancery Office Building in Providence, Rhode Island. The building, dated 1967, was completed during his reign -- 21 June 1963 until his death on 6 August 1978.
The cross keys and tiara, symbol of the papacy, are present in every papal coat of arms. Beneath three fleurs-de-lis representing the Holy Trinity, this crest depicts six mountains rising from the shield's bottom edge. "Paul VI used the Arms of the Montini Family. The arms are partially canting, Montini means 'small mountains'. The family arms were slightly more complicated and when he became Archbishop of Milano he simplified the arms. He did not change his arms when becoming Pope." (Source: Heraldry of the world wiki)
